Ticlopidine hydrochloride

SKU: orb1310688

Description

Ticlopidine hydrochloride is a potent antiplatelet agent used in research involving coronary stent placement. It is widely applied in cardiovascular disease studies, with established utility in both in vitro platelet aggregation assays and in vivo models of thrombosis.

In Vivo
Ticlopidine HCl inhibits platelet aggregation by activating basal PGE1-induced cyclase activity, blocking the enhancement of cyclase activity induced by PGE2, thereby increasing platelet c-AMP levels, and suppressing prostaglandin synthesis from endogenous substrates. Additionally, it alters platelet membrane function and inhibits aggregation through the blockade of ADP receptors.
In Vitro
Oral administration of Ticlopidine HCl in rats enhances the affinity of cyclase on platelet membranes for prostaglandin E1, subsequently activating both the basal and prostaglandin E1-stimulated without affecting the enzyme activity induced by adenosine or sodium fluoride. Ticlopidine HCl exhibits an inhibitory effect on platelet aggregation with an IC50 of 2 μM in males.
